9 patch image generator html

Nine patch image in css closed ask question asked 3 years. Easy, you dont need to visit simple nine patch generator page anymore. Now you can create your 9 patch image offline without internet. Im wondering if there is something like 9 patch in android, but for web development disclosure. Type a file name for your ninepatch image, and click ok. Its really difficult to use a static image with a particular size.

Xamarin android 9patch image splashscreen xamarin help. To create a 9 patch image you need to start with a. I have no idea about web development at all, but i was curious to know if it exists. You are able to use the 9patch editor to select parts of an image to be scaled horizontally and vertically, for use in your theme. How to get an android splash screen implemented using a 9. Generates an html page of images from your artboard. Android provides a tool to draw the nine patch bitmap. For an introduction to nine patch graphics and how they work, please read the section about nine patch in the 2d graphics document. The draw 9patch tool is a wysiwyg editor included in android studio that allows you to create bitmap images that automatically resize to. Nine patch 9 patch images are normal images with an additional 1 pixel border. Oct 21, 2016 a 9patch image can be created in android studios 9patch tool but considering we are all xamarin developers, there is a free utility, simple ninepatch generator, that can generate these for you.

Android automatically resizes your ninepatch image to accommodate changes in. The view is where you have placed the image as the background. These areas are defined in a special 1 pixel wide border around the area. The nine patch generator allows you to quickly generate simple ninepatches at different screen densities, based on the specified source artwork. You need to run the draw9patch command from your sdk sdktools directory to launch the draw 9 patch tool. Generate square icons for custom use within your app. Most of the examples talk about creating a 9 patch image, but implementation details are usually left at a high level. Milticamera time synchronization and other batch features. One of androids most wellknown points to consider in application development is the requirement to support a variety of different screen sizes and orientations in an application. Today im going to discuss about 9 patch image and how to use 9 patch png in android apps. Dec 19, 2017 now there are two png cruncher in android build tool, aapt and a java cruncher. You can not change a png file suffix manually to make that image nine patch, you need to use android studio provided nine patch image convert tool. Youll need the png image with which youd like to create a ninepatch image.

May 26, 2011 a 9 patch image is an image that has stretchable areas defined. Android on several occasions i had to create simple buttons that use different background color than the default gray. And a simple web search with the term 9 patch didnt bring up any related results, so i. And no software or application should be install, all you need is only a browser. Create resizable bitmaps 9patch files android developers. In most cases the backgrounds must be able to scale correctly for different size screens on a variety of devices. Start with a png image, put it in any drawable folder in your project. Heres a quick guide to create a nine patch graphic using the draw 9 patch tool.

Clip path mask css code generator is very useful tool you can use to create css masking on your page. Curabitur in eleifend erat, sit amet facilisis augue. A sketch plugin to select all the child layers of a group. The source image has transparent background, but the images generated by the tool are having unexpected borders. These show up in the system status bar and notification shade. Im wondering if there is something like 9patch in android, but for web development.

The draw 9patch tool is a wysiwyg editor included in android studio that allows you to create bitmap images that automatically resize to accommodate the contents of the view and the size of the screen. Create hyperlinks with title, target and rel attributes. In android studio, rightclick the png image youd like to create a ninepatch image from, then click create 9 patch file. Download the generated barcode as bitmap or vector image. This sample demonstrates how to use a ninepatch png images for android splash screens in. A 9 patch image is an image that has stretchable areas defined. Jul 16, 2012 to create a 9 patch image you need to start with a. Lorem ipsum dolor sit amet, consectetur adipiscing elit. These files allow for rapid development of webpages with complex styles without having to use complex css3. Merrowed borders are always 18 thick, regardless of overall patch size. The black pixels for the top margin and left margin define the stretch points, and must be either a solid line, a single point, or two separate points.

And a simple web search with the term 9 patch didnt bring up any related results, so i figured it has either another term or it doesnt exist or is not used widely enough. Here is an awesome tool for creating 9 patch images stretchable bitmap image, the simple nine patch generator. It is a resizable bitmap resource that can be used for backgrounds or other images on the device. From that point of view gimp has everything you need use the pencil with a 1x1 brush to put the marks in the borders. I have created it as i have put the black lines not on the borders of the image but i bit inside it. Ninepatch images for web development html android css. June, 2010 by dave android in 9patch, android, drawable 9patches explained. Ninepatch images for web development exceptionshub. Browse other questions tagged html css or ask your own question. With this tool, you can create a nine patched image more easily and more efficiently than before. If you really dont know then read and learn 9 patch tool. Ninepatch class permits drawing a bitmap in nine sections. The borderimageslice property can take from one to four values. Get the html markup for an image tag, setting the source, alt description, optional inline style, width, height and floating direction.

Ninepatch images for web development stack overflow. The nine patch image format is used to specify the regions that are allowed to scale when the image is stretched to fill its parent view. The number s represent pixels for raster images or coordinates for. Android 9patch splash screens that do not stretch the.

Ive looked into the source code of build tool there is no option to disable compression on 9 patch image or ignore malformed. A 9 patch is a special kind of png image, the android operating system reads the borders of these images to understand how to stretch the image itself and the content within the image such as text imagine setting a background image with text over top, this is a very common use. Merrowed is the most common type of border, and is wrapped around the entire patch. From inkscape svg files to html image map or coordinate list. Selected parts of the image are scaled horizontally or vertically based on indicators drawn within the image. Create images 9 patch images for the different colors that you need and put them into drawablehdpi and drawablemdpi yes, you will need two versions if you want your buttons to look good on different devices. Use of nine patch images can be very helpful for them. Select the image and enter its left and top end caps. Generate images, iframes, links, forms, ordered and unordered lists, and grids using table or styled div elements. Here are the main implementation details that worked for me once you have a 9 patch image ready to go. Generate default images according to the sizes given. Since many devices with multiple screen size and resolutions are there in android.

Android provide a tool for creating nine patch images. Using and creating 9 patch images is actually quit simple. Nine patch is an image format that adds extra information into a normal image. We can create custom nine patch images using image editing tools, but there are online nine patch generator tools available. Nicks post above with the good 9 patch tutorial that provides a working project download file, saved the day.

Youll need the png image with which youd like to create a ninepatch. A simple tools to generate html imagemap or coordinates list eg. Sep 12, 2019 ill be honest, i dont really maintain 9 patch resizer anymore, as 9 patch are somewhat a thing of the past, and i use as many vector drawables as possible lately. The outer 1px margin can contain only 100% black rgb 0, 0, 0 or fully transparent. Pellentesque auctor auctor purus, a iaculis neque pharetra in.

Once i have started integrating nine patch file format support into swing components i noticed that its really inconvenient to use. Mar 03, 2017 creating 9 patch image in android studio creating 9 patch png image i. A key observation is that any local patch sampled from the refined image should have similar statistics to a real image patch. Mostly nine patch images are used as background for buttons, texts, frames. I recommend you generate an image for the highest resolution for portrait and landscape. Nine patch generator for android an online tool to create 9 patch. The nine patch generator allows you to quickly generate simple nine patches at different screen densities, based on the specified source artwork. So it seems that the black lines of the nine patch image that define the scalable area should be on the image borders. Once i have started integrating ninepatch file format support into swing components i noticed that its really inconvenient to use.

Click the generate image button to get your code and populate the interactive editor for further adjustments. Android 9 patch image files for buttons and borders. A ninepatchdrawable graphic is a stretchable bitmap image, which android will automatically resize to accommodate the contents of the view in which you have placed it as the background. Now your png image is converted into a 9 patch image that can be used by the developers as usable wrappers around the content of their applications regardless of the functions nor worrying about the lengths breadths depth of the image and quality. I am using a image, and i would like to draw 9 patch for that image. The simplest example would be if you were to take a rounded div and slice it up into 9 squares like you would a tictactoe board. The next step is to use pencilprovided tool to load this nine patch image and generate javascript code containing the nine patch data in a structure that is compatible with pencil builtin implementation for nine patch. Better 9 patch tool is a software that is used to create nine patch images, and it can be used instead the draw9patch which is included in android developer tools adt. Jul 07, 2017 when we train a single strong discriminator network, the refiner network tends to overemphasize certain image features to fool the current discriminator network, leading to drifting and producing artifacts.

Take the document size considering the minimum size of the image. Because i couldnt find any resources ofor this topic ive created some 9 patch images myself. Nine patch generator for android an online tool to. If the second one is also omitted, it is the same as the first.

As you know there is a standard wysiwyg editor for nine patch. Kindly note that, to recognize 9patch image in android, you must use image extension such as the following, imagename. A single javascript file to allow 9 patch images on the web. To start creating the 9 patch image, locate the saved page and open it. Android 9patch splash screens that do not stretch the logo. Do you really know what is 9 patch image and what is the purpose of creating image using 9 patch tool. You can also drag a source image in from your desktop into the source graphic box. Android 9 patch image files for buttons and borders tek eye. When designing a user interface ui you may want to change the default view backgrounds to give an app its own look. Can render web page or svg to image png, jpg formats.

Just keep in mind which area is stretched and which area will be repeated. Inside sonys theme creator is a dedicated 9patch editor, allowing you to create bitmap images that automatically resize to fit contents within the view and size of screen. Suspendisse nisl massa, condimentum sit amet luctus ut, euismod id. Nine patch generator for android nine patch is a stretchable bitmap image, and which android automatically resizes to accommodate the contents of the view. I will of course consider bug fixes, but i might not have the bandwidth for feature requests. A nine patch is like any png image but contains an extra 1pixelwide border. Different between nine patch image vs regular bitmap image in android. It is available in androidsdktools directory named as draw9patch. In this video we will learn, how to create resizable 9patch png images in android studio, which dont look stretched or distorted when changing their size. Increase the canvas size to add a 1 pixel border around the entire image. Contribute to inloopshadow4android development by creating an account on github. How to create 9 patch image offline without software. A ninepatchdrawable graphic is a stretchable bitmap image, which android will automatically resize to accommodate the contents of the view in which you have placed it as the. This free online barcode generator creates all 1d and 2d barcodes.

Mark the different pieces with the appropriate colors in the border. Forms app with a 9 patch image so that the core of the image remains at its set size regardless of screen size, but with the edges being expanded to fill the screen or that is the hope. An example use of a ninepatch is the backgrounds used by standard android buttons buttons must stretch to. Each block in the quilt is composed using 9 shapes arranged in a 3x3 grid, such that the block is rotationally symmetric. You can create any css clip path code just with your mouse without any coding. An asset may come from a file created outside of unity, such as a 3d model, an audio file or an image. You can not change an image suffix from jpg to png to make it possible. If the fourth value is omitted, it is the same as the second. The images can be sliced up into even smaller pieces. Different between ninepatch image vs regular bitmap image. The image inside the square will not be distorted on any screen size, but it may be stretched. Nine patch generator for android an online tool to create 9.

You can change the css properties or add new ones as you like. Android tutorial for beginners 101 create 9 patch images. Android 9patch imageshow they work and how to create them. Im wondering if there is something like 9 patch in android, but for web development. As you know there is a standard wysiwyg editor for ninepatch. In hendrerit lectus sit amet purus auctor, at condimentum arcu consectetur. Jpegs dont make good 9 patch images because they blur colors. If the third one is also omitted, it is the same as the first. Heres a quick guide to create a nine patch graphic using the draw 9patch tool. How to create 9 patch images chrislondon9patchimagefor. Add black pixels to the top and left of this border to describe where the image can be stretched horizontally and vertically.

1166 499 569 1171 879 1001 1321 760 531 750 35 890 157 1398 1439 1373 194 885 498 1437 596 321 35 786 761 1303 829